a8edd0d9fd fix(pagination): bound controls render as aria-hidden spans — address @leonievoss
<a aria-disabled="true"> is the documented pattern but screen readers
still announce "Previous, link, disabled" on pagination bounds — noise
users don't need because the disabled state is purely visual. Switching
to <span aria-hidden="true"> removes the bound control from the AT tree
entirely (Leonie's recommendation). Visual parity preserved via a
disabledBase Tailwind class (same layout + cursor-not-allowed + opacity-40).

Tests updated: "disabled prev/next" assertions now check for aria-hidden
and no href — the active-state href/aria-current assertions are
unchanged. (#316)

<!--
At the bounds we render a <span aria-hidden="true"> instead of an
<a aria-disabled>. aria-disabled on a link is the documented pattern
but screen readers still announce "Previous, link, disabled" — which
is confusing on a pagination control where the disabled state is
purely visual. Hiding the element from the AT tree entirely is the
cleaner semantic.
-->
